How they compare

Western Africa currently reports 0.5406 kt against 0.1394 kt in Italy, a difference of 0.4012 kt.

That makes Western Africa's figure about 3.9 times Italy's.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 65 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Western Africa ahead.

Italy ranks 18th and Western Africa ranks 20th of 98 countries.

Across the 9 decades both report, Italy averaged higher in 2 and Western Africa in 7.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Crops provides estimates of emissions associated with crop processes, namely 1) crop residues, 2) burning of crop residues, and 3) rice cultivation and the application of nitrogen (N) fertilizers, including mineral and chemical fertilizers, to soils. Estimates are computed at Tier 1 following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
